Watford signing Danny Welbeck: I could've gone abroad

Danny Welbeck says he rejected offers from England and abroad before signing with Watford.

The 28-year-old signed with the Hornets as a free agent after his contract with Arsenal ended in June.

"There's been longstanding interest from Watford and as I was a free agent this summer I had lots of talks with clubs from England and abroad," he said.

"But I think this is the perfect place for me to come to, and that's what I took into consideration whilst talking to various teams.

"I'm really looking forward to showcasing my talents, being back out on the pitch and playing football, doing the thing I love most.

"I think this is the right place for me to be and I'm looking forward to it."
